Search Results For Lee Van Cleef

Escape From New York (1981)
In 1997, the island of Manhattan has been turned into the world's largest maximum security prison, a place where the worst of humanity is sent to rot. The U.S. Government finds itself in a major...


Today's Digital HD Deals View All

Tombstone
WAS: $17.99
NOW: $4.99
Lincoln
WAS: $19.99
NOW: $4.99
The Commuter
WAS: $13.99
NOW: $12.99

SPONSORED LINKS